Subject: [PATCH v7 10/14] PCI: mediatek: Allow selecting controller driver for airoha arch

This patch allows selecting the pcie-mediatek driver if ARCH_AIROHA is set,
because the Airoha EN7523 SoC uses the same controller as MT7622.
The driver itself is not modified. The PCIe controller DT node should use
mediatek,mt7622-pcie after airoha,en7523-pcie.

 drivers/pci/controller/Kconfig |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/pci/controller/Kconfig b/drivers/pci/controller/Kconfig
index 93b141110537..f1342059c2a3 100644
--- a/drivers/pci/controller/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/pci/controller/Kconfig
@@ -233,7 +233,7 @@ config PCIE_ROCKCHIP_EP
 
 config PCIE_MEDIATEK
 	tristate "MediaTek PCIe controller"
-	depends on ARCH_MEDIATEK || COMPILE_TEST
+	depends on ARCH_AIROHA || ARCH_MEDIATEK || COMPILE_TEST
 	depends on OF
 	depends on PCI_MSI_IRQ_DOMAIN
 	help
